Owners of currently undeveloped <br />parcels of the Merrill Crock site (that were originally a part of the Seaway Center <br />Binding Site Plan, SEPA ,f30-90) should receive copies of the letter. <br />]� A copy of the operations and maintenance manual, referred to on sheet 6.4 of the civil <br />plan set, must be provided to the City for review, approval, and future reference. <br />The testing results the City currently his appear to be for the original compost bed <br />treatment configuration. I have some concerns about the effectiveness of the radial <br />filters, particularly with respect to the linear distance stormwater will flow through the <br />compost media. If test zesults exist for the radial cartridge configuration, they should <br />be submitted with the drainage calculations. At the very least, the applicant should <br />indicate the distance of the flow path thrrnigh the radial filter as opposed to other <br />treatment configurations for which monitoring of pollutant removals has occurred. To <br />satisfy the conditions of the DNS for this project and City standards, the removal <br />efficiencies of the treatment system should be at least as good as expected for a <br />T wetpond designed in accordance with City standards. <br />J-. pit not h8vc cope of -'}' labcra -cry ru.5 ea r cb, w•+ti ,es, -)Pc <br />der. <br />07/24/96 16:52 TX/RX N0.0327 P.003 <br />
